Instructions
- 1
Step 1

First you should prepare the dough. To do this, sift flour and salt into a deep bowl. Add melted butter and rub it into the flour until the mixture resembles breadcrumbs. Add water. Knead the dough.
- 2
Step 2

Roll out into a rectangle and bake in an oven preheated to 180 degrees for 15–20 minutes.
- 3
Step 3

Then fry the peanuts in a frying pan over medium heat. Then add 100 grams of butter. When the butter has melted, add the sugar. When the sugar darkens, add 100 grams of sour cream and 2 tablespoons of starch to the frying pan.
- 4
Step 4

Fry over high enough heat so everything boils vigorously.
- 5
Step 5

When the filling reaches the consistency shown in the photo, set it aside.
- 6
Step 6

Spread the filling over the baked cake layer. Spread it evenly over the whole surface and chill in the refrigerator for 30 minutes to set.
- 7
Step 7

When the cookie has cooled and hardened, remove it from the refrigerator and cut it into pieces. Done!
